The Mission of this site is to provide a lifeline of hope and healing and addresses the issue of traumatic grief among co-victims of homicide, suicide, drunk driving, and terrorist fatalities.
Violent dying (from murder, suicide or drunk driving) accounts for nearly 10% of deaths in the U.S., and may be associated with a prolonged bereavement in family members and friends.
